The single most important fact about cold sores is that the fight is decided before you can see anything. Herpes simplex virus type 1 (HSV-1) infects an estimated 3.7 billion people under age 50 worldwide, roughly 64 percent of that population, according to World Health Organization estimates published in 2020. After primary infection the virus travels up the trigeminal nerve and establishes lifelong latency in the trigeminal ganglion. Reactivation is not spontaneous chaos; it is triggered, and ultraviolet light is the single best documented trigger in the medical literature. In a controlled experimental study published in The Lancet in 1991, Rooney and colleagues at the National Institutes of Health exposed the lips of HSV-1 positive volunteers to UV light: 27 percent of the unprotected group developed a cold sore, while 0 percent of the sunscreen-protected group did. That is the entire prevention argument in one sentence. By the time a visible vesicle appears, viral replication has typically been underway for 24 to 48 hours and the lesion will run its natural 8 to 12 day course with only modest shortening from any topical agent. Prevention operates on a trigger that is measurable, predictable, and physically blockable. Treatment operates on a lesion that is already built.

Layer 1: Winning the Prodrome Window
The prodrome is the warning shot. Between 46 and 60 percent of people with recurrent herpes labialis report reliable prodromal symptoms, most commonly tingling, itching, burning, tightness, or a localised pinprick sensation at the exact spot the lesion will emerge. This is not imagination: it reflects viral particles travelling down the sensory nerve axon toward the epidermis. The window is short, typically 12 to 24 hours, and it is the only period in which the outbreak can be meaningfully aborted rather than merely shortened.
What to do in the first hour of tingle
Act immediately, not "later today". Apply a cold compress to the site for 10 minutes, which reduces local inflammation and, anecdotally, blunts the burn. Cover the site with a protective, occlusive balm and keep it covered continuously; a dry, cracked vermilion border is a more hospitable environment for a lesion to establish. Stop touching, licking, or picking the area entirely, because mechanical trauma is itself a documented reactivation and spread trigger. Shield the area from sun completely for the next 72 hours, since UV exposure during prodrome is pouring fuel on an already lit fire. If you use a prescription antiviral such as valacyclovir, this is when it works best; the standard single-day high-dose regimen is explicitly indicated at the earliest symptom, and its efficacy falls off sharply once a vesicle forms.

Layer 2: UV Blocking, the Highest-Yield Intervention
Ultraviolet radiation suppresses local cutaneous immune surveillance, in particular the function of Langerhans cells in the epidermis, and simultaneously stresses the epithelium. That combination is what tips latent HSV-1 into reactivation. The vermilion border of the lip is uniquely vulnerable: it has a thin stratum corneum, essentially no melanin protection compared with surrounding facial skin, and it is one of the last places anyone remembers to apply sunscreen. Worse, it is a self-cleaning surface. Eating, drinking, talking, and lip-licking strip whatever you applied within an hour or two.
This is why "I wear sunscreen" is not the same as "my lips are protected". Effective UV prevention at the lip requires three things: a broad-spectrum block that covers UVA as well as UVB, since UVA penetrates cloud and glass; a physical mineral filter such as zinc oxide, which sits on the surface and reflects rather than absorbing and degrading; and reapplication discipline, roughly every two hours of exposure and immediately after eating, drinking, or swimming. Altitude and reflection multiply the dose sharply. UV intensity rises approximately 10 to 12 percent per 1,000 metres of elevation, and fresh snow reflects up to 80 percent of incident UV back upward, straight at the underside of your lip where no hat brim reaches. Water reflects up to 25 percent, sand around 15 percent. Layer 3: Trigger Control Beyond the Sun
UV is the biggest lever, but it is not the only one. The other well-documented reactivation triggers are worth auditing honestly, because most people have two or three personal ones that recur.
Cold and wind damage the lip barrier directly, producing the chapping and micro-fissuring that precedes many winter outbreaks. Febrile illness earned the condition its old name, "fever blister"; any infection that raises core temperature and diverts immune resources can trigger reactivation. Physical and psychological stress raises cortisol, which suppresses cell-mediated immunity, the exact arm of the immune system that keeps HSV-1 latent. Sleep restriction does the same thing through a different door. Hormonal fluctuation, particularly the premenstrual phase, is a well-recognised cyclical trigger for many people. Local trauma, including dental work, lip injury, aggressive exfoliation, and cosmetic procedures, can reactivate the virus at the injured dermatome. The practical move is a two-month trigger log. Record every prodrome and every outbreak alongside sun exposure, sleep, illness, stress, and cycle phase. Most people find a dominant pattern within eight weeks, and a dominant pattern is something you can actually engineer around.
Layer 4: Immune Support and Outbreak Frequency
Layers 1 through 3 manage exposure. Layer 4 manages resilience. HSV-1 latency is maintained by an active, ongoing immune process, principally CD8 positive T cells resident in the ganglion that suppress viral gene expression. When that surveillance dips, reactivation becomes more likely. This is the mechanistic reason outbreaks cluster during illness, exhaustion, and sustained stress.
Nothing eradicates latent HSV-1. There is no cure, and any product claiming one is lying. What is reasonable is supporting general immune function so that the baseline surveillance holding the virus quiet is less likely to falter. That means adequate sleep, managed stress, sufficient vitamin D, zinc, and vitamin C, and consistent nutritional support. Can you actually stop a cold sore once you feel the tingle?
Sometimes, yes. The prodrome window is typically 12 to 24 hours, and acting within the first hour gives the best chance of aborting the outbreak or blunting its severity. Cool the site, keep it covered and protected, avoid touching it, shield it completely from sun, and if you use a prescription antiviral, take it now rather than later. Success is not guaranteed, which is exactly why prevention upstream of the prodrome matters more.
Does SPF lip balm really prevent cold sores?
The evidence is unusually strong for a preventive measure. In an experimental UV-challenge study published in The Lancet, 27 percent of unprotected participants developed a lesion versus none of the sunscreen-protected group. Real-world protection depends on consistent application and reapplication, since lips lose product to eating, drinking, and licking within one to two hours.
How often should I reapply lip balm to stay protected?
Roughly every two hours of sun exposure, and immediately after eating, drinking, swimming, or wiping your mouth. At altitude or on snow, water, or sand, err toward more frequent application: snow reflects up to 80 percent of UV back upward at the lip, and UV intensity rises about 10 to 12 percent per 1,000 metres of elevation.
Do Graviola capsules cure herpes?
No. Nothing cures HSV-1 or HSV-2; the virus remains latent in nerve tissue for life.
